Abstract

The process is characterized in that, if: DTS_next_AUold&#8722;PCRold<DTS_first_AUnew&#8722;PCRnew, then,in a first step, the data of one or more last images of the old stream and/or one or more first images of the new stream are replaced by data of one or more new pre-encoded images of which the number is smaller so that the new value of PCRold and/or PCRnew thus obtained satisfies the relation:DTS_next_AUold&#8722;PCRold&gE;DTS_first_AUnew&#8722;PCRnew,in a second step, TS stuffing packets are inserted between the point of exit and the point of entry so as to make the decoding instants DTS_next_AUold and DTS_first_AUnew coincide. Applications relate to the transmission and storage of programs, as well as to the insertion of advertisements or to regional or local handover.
